苏里格气田东区山_1、盒_8段储层沉积微相与地质建模  被引量:14

SEDIMENTARY MICRO-FACIES AND GEOLOGICAL MODELING OF P_1s_1 AND P_2h_8 RESERVOIRS IN THE EAST PART OF SULIGE GAS FIELD,ORDOS BASIN

摘  要:运用岩心观察、岩性分析、粒度分析、测井分析、储层地质建模等多种方法,对鄂尔多斯盆地苏里格气田东区二叠系石盒子组盒8段和山西组山1段沉积微相和砂体分布规律进行研究认为:①盒8段、山1段发育河流-三角洲沉积体系。盒8段属于辫状河沉积相,发育河道充填、心滩、溢岸和泛滥平原;山1段发育辫状河、辫状三角洲沉积相,沉积微相主要有河道充填、心滩、泛滥平原、分流河道、分流河道间等类型;②从山1段至盒8段,沉积相带向盆地方向大幅迁移,沉积基准面总体呈现小幅上升—大幅下降—逐渐缓慢上升的趋势;③沉积微相展布研究和地质建模结果表明,储集砂体在垂直物源方向连通性较差,顺物源方向较好,与山1段相比,盒8段砂体规模和连通性均较好,是本区最有利的储集体,以此建立的储层地质模型和地质储量计算与实际生产数据符合性很高。Methods of core observation,lithology analysis,grading analysis,logging analysis,geological modeling of reservoirs etc.Were used to study the distribution of sand bodies in the Permian in the east part of Sulige gas field,Ordos basin.Synthetical analyses on provenance,sedimentary micro-facies and distribution law of sand bodies in P1s1 and P2h8 revealed that:① Fluvial-deltas were the main sedimentary system in the Sulige gas field.Sedimentary facies of P2h8 in the interest area belongs to braided river,including channel filling,channel bar,splay and flood plain.Braided river and braided deltas developed in P1s1,containing channel filling,channel bar,flood plain,distributary channel,interdistributary channel.② From P1s1 to P2h8,sedimentary facies belts transferred toward basin,with fluctuation of sedimentary base level from ascending in small scale-descending in large scale-ascending slowly and literally.③ Results of distribution of sedimentary facies and geological modeling showed that the continuity of reservoir sand bodies on flow direction is better than that of cross direction.Sand bodies of P2h8 in larger scale and better continuities ware the best reservoirs in the east part of Sulige gas field,comparing with that of P1s1.④Modeling result showed that geological modeling of the reservoirs and calculated geologic reserve of the gas pool are in accordance with data in practice.
